-====== Fast (Character Class) ====== 
- 
-The Fast hero uses her Dexterity score to best advantage. ​ Taking a level in this class demonstrates training in hand-eye coordination,​ agility, and reflexes. Better defenses, good attack progression,​ and a natural aptitude in athletics that require speed and grace combine to define the Fast hero.  A Fast hero might be literally quick on her feet, or she might simply move with a catlike grace. ​ She may possess uncanny coordination and amazing reflexes. ​ She uses her natural inclination toward Dexterity-based endeavors to make her way in the world.  ​ 
- 
-Athletes who employ speed and grace instead of raw power, stunt people, pilots, professional drivers, law enforcement and military professionals who concentrate on the use of ranged weapons, and agents—on either side of the law—who employ stealth and sleight of hand are just some of the professional choices available to the Fast hero.

-===== ABILITIES ===== 
-Dexterity is the ability associated with this class. Fast heroes often find it advantageous to place good scores in Charisma, Wisdom, and Intelligence. 
- 
-===== HIT DIE ===== 
-Fast heroes gain 1d8 vitality points per level and Constitution modifier applies. A 1st-Level Fast hero receives vitality points equal to 8 + his or her Constitution modifier. 
- 
-===== ACTION POINTS ===== 
-Fast heroes gain a number of action points equal to 5 + one-half their character level, rounded down, at 1st level and every time they attain a new level in this class.

-===== TALENTS ===== 
-At odd-numbered class levels, the Fast hero selects a talent from the following talent trees. ​ Some trees has a set order that must be followed, while others provide a list to choose from.  As long as the hero qualifies, you can select freely from any and all talent trees. ​ No talent can be selected more than once unless expressly stated. 
- 
-==== Defensive Talent Tree ==== 
-The Fast hero gains the ability to improve her innate defensive talents as she stains new levels. If the Fast hero decides to go this route, select talents from this tree. 
- 
-**Evasion:​** ​ If the Fast hero is exposed to any effect that normally allows the character to attempt a Reflex saving throw for half damage (such as getting caught in a grenade blast), the Fast hero suffers no damage if she makes a successful saving throw. Evasion can only be used when wearing light armor, powered armor with an Armor Penalty of –2 or less, or no armor at all. 
- 
-**Uncanny Dodge 1:**  The Fast hero retains her Dexterity bonus to Defense regardless of being caught flat-footed or struck by a hidden attacker. (She still loses her Dexterity bonus to Defense if she’s immobilized.) 
- 
-**Uncanny Dodge 2:**  The Fast hero can no longer be flanked; she can react to opponents on opposite sides of herself as easily as she can react to a single attacker. 
-  * //​Prerequisites:// ​ Evasion, Uncanny Dodge 1. 
- 
-**Defensive Roll:​** ​ The Fast hero can roll with a potentially lethal attack to take less damage from it. When the Fast hero would be reduced to 0 hit points or less by damage in combat, the Fast hero can attempt to roll with the damage. ​ A Fast hero spends 1 action point to use this talent. Once the point is spent, she makes a Reflex saving throw (DC = damage dealt). If she succeeds, she takes only half damage. The Fast hero must be able to react to the attack to execute her defensive roll—if she is immobilized,​ she can’t use this talent. ​ Since this effect would not normally allow a character to make a Reflex save for half damage, the Fast hero’s evasion talent doesn’t apply to the defensive roll. 
-  * //​Prerequisites:// ​ Evasion, Uncanny Dodge 1. 
- 
-**Opportunist:​** ​ The Fast hero can spend 1 action point to use this talent. ​ Once the point is spent, she can make an attack of opportunity against an opponent who has just been struck for damage in melee by another character. ​ This attack counts as the Fast hero's attack of opportunity for that round. ​ Even a Fast hero with the [[Combat Reflexes (Feat)|Combat Reflexes]] feat can't use this talent more than once per round. 
-  * //​Prerequisites:// ​ Evasion. 
- 
-==== Increased Speed Talent Tree ==== 
-The Fast hero can increase her natural base speed. 
- 
-**Increased Speed:** The Fast hero’s base speed increases by 5 feet. 
- 
-**Improved Increased Speed:** The Fast hero’s base speed increases by 5 feet. This talent stacks with increased speed (+10 feet total). 
-  * //​Prerequisite://​ Increased Speed 
- 
-**Advanced Increased Speed:** The Fast hero’s base speed increases by 5 feet. This talent stacks with increased speed and improved increased speed (+15 feet total). 
-  * //​Prerequisite://​ Increased Speed, Improved Increased Speed
